Tamil Nadu engineering colleges ruined tech education: IIT-Kanpur chairman M Anandakrishnan
Anandakrishnan has hit out at TN engineering colleges, saying most of them did not encourage students to go beyond the syllabus and they ruined technical education.
He said he gets angry when he sees advertisements in newspapers saying that they will "coach" a student to pass or get high marks in engineering subjects.
Ananthakrishnan was speaking at a function at Anna University on Monday to release a book by former dean of postgraduate studies at Anna University P C Chandrasekaran . He lauded professor Chandrasekaran for showing the younger generation that they can not only learn new things but also share the knowledge they have gained.
"We must see if it is possible to have a new generation of students who will not just be satisfied with covering the syllabus, but whose curiosity will be piqued by subjects such as astronomy," he said.
